Europe is a continent located entirely in the Northern Hemisphere and mostly in the Eastern Hemisphere. It is bordered by the Arctic Ocean to the north, the Atlantic Ocean to the west, and the Mediterranean Sea to the south. The eastern boundary of Europe is typically defined by the Ural Mountains in Russia, and it includes 44 countries, each with its own unique culture, language, and history.
Europe is known for its rich cultural heritage, including art, music, literature, and architecture. Some of the world’s most influential civilizations, such as Ancient Greece and Rome, originated here, and the continent has played a central role in world history, particularly during the Renaissance, the Industrial Revolution, and both World Wars.
The continent is also notable for its political and economic unions, most prominently the European Union (EU), which promotes economic cooperation and political integration among its member states. Europe is home to diverse landscapes, from the snow-capped Alps to the expansive plains of Eastern Europe, and vibrant cities like Paris, London, Berlin, and Rome. These cities are cultural and economic hubs, attracting millions of tourists each year.
In addition to its historical and cultural significance, Europe is known for its high standard of living, advanced infrastructure, and strong educational and healthcare systems. The continent continues to be a global leader in various fields, including science, technology, and the arts.
